From 73bfd2712427f46d9f32730b86f335fbe3296703 Mon Sep 17 00:00:00 2001 From: Jason Coward Date: Tue, 3 Oct 2023 13:49:27 -0600 Subject: [PATCH] Add script to remove unused AWS services --- composer.json |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/composer.json b/composer.json index 618e580b0ee..79b01f9f13c 100644 --- a/composer.json +++ b/composer.json @@ -112,11 +112,17 @@ "composer run-script parse-schema-mysql" ], "phpcs": "core/vendor/bin/phpcs --standard=phpcs.xml", - "phpcbf": "core/vendor/bin/phpcbf --standard=phpcs.xml" + "phpcbf": "core/vendor/bin/phpcbf --standard=phpcs.xml", + "pre-autoload-dump": "Aws\\Script\\Composer\\Composer::removeUnusedServices" }, "scripts-descriptions": { "phpunit": "Run PHPUnit test" }, + "extra": { + "aws/aws-sdk-php": [ + "S3" + ] + }, "minimum-stability": "dev", "prefer-stable": true, "require-dev": {